Problem

Current mobile and wireless telecommunication systems, particularly 5G networks, face challenges in automating context-specific network function configuration due to the complexity of managing diverse contexts and conflicting performance objectives, which requires manual effort and is inefficient in adapting to changing network conditions and service level agreements.

Innovation Solution

The implementation of a Context Derivation Function (CDF) that automates the derivation of context-specific network configuration policies and function configurations, using a weighted objective model to prioritize KPI targets and derive context classes, allowing for context-aware auto-configuration of network parameters and behavior adjustment.

AI summary

Systems, methods, apparatuses, and computer program products for automating context-specific network function configuration are provided. One method may include receiving an objective model including rules defining key performance indicator (KPI) targets and relative prioritizations of the KPI targets for a communications system. The method may also include automatically determining, using the received objective model, a context model including at least a description of properties of one or more contexts, and generating or selecting at least one of function configuration parameter values (FCVs) or network configuration parameter values (NCPs) according to the context model.
